Any person who is in the custody of an officer of this Commonwealth pursuant to a detainer issued in accordance with this chapter and who escapes from such custody shall be guilty of a felony and punished by confinement in a state correctional facility for not less than one nor more than five years.
Va. Code Ann. § 53.1-213
Escape of person in custody pursuant to detainer
Code 1950, § 53-304.5; 1970, c. 407; 1982, c. 636.
